Universal forming die for U-shaped cross beam of automobile frame
Technical Field
The utility model belongs to the technical field of automobile frame molds, and particularly relates to a universal forming mold for a U-shaped cross beam of an automobile frame.
Background

The utility model aims to provide a universal forming die for a U-shaped cross beam of an automobile frame, which aims to solve the problem that a stainless steel plate cannot be effectively positioned in the prior art.
In order to achieve the purpose, the utility model provides the following technical scheme: the utility model provides a general forming die of car frame U type crossbeam, includes the seat piece, the bottom both sides of seat piece are provided with the mounting panel respectively, be equipped with the die-cut in the seat piece, the higher authority both sides of seat piece are provided with the sideboard respectively, the tip that is provided with two at least spacing frames and spacing frame on the seat piece is laminated each other, the bottom of spacing frame is connected with inserts the limit, be equipped with the hole that falls and insert the limit and run through the hole that falls in the sideboard, the upside position slip of seat piece is provided with the die, the bottom of die is provided with die and the die and corresponds the die-cut, the position that just is close to the die-cut in the spacing frame is provided with spacing.
Preferably, the limiting frame is a U-shaped frame.
Preferably, the bottom of sideboard is connected with the riser, and the interlude has the bolt in the riser, is equipped with the constant head tank in inserting the limit, and the tip of bolt is provided with the magnet piece, and the constant head tank is inserted to the one end that the bolt has the magnet piece.
Preferably, handles are arranged on two sides of the limiting frame.
Preferably, the seat block is symmetrically provided with edge strips, sliding grooves are formed in the edge strips, sliding strips are inserted into the sliding grooves, connecting blocks are connected to the sliding strips, and the connecting blocks are connected to two sides of the punching block.
Preferably, one side of the limiting frame is provided with a strip hole, the limiting strip penetrates through the strip hole, one end of the limiting strip is provided with a connecting plate, and the connecting plate is fixed on one surface of the limiting frame through screws.
Compared with the prior art, the utility model has the beneficial effects that:
according to the utility model, under the adsorption of the magnet pieces, the bolt is stably inserted into the positioning groove and inserted into the positioning groove through the bolt, so that the state that the lower end of the limiting frame is attached to the side plate is stabilized, at the moment, the limiting strip is pressed on the standard stainless steel plate, the arrangement of the limiting frame can limit the standard stainless steel plate to transversely move in the stamping process, the limiting strip can limit the standard stainless steel plate to upwards jump in the stamping process, when the standard stainless steel plate is stamped into the stamping groove by the stamping die, the standard stainless steel plate is not easy to jump and shift, the appearance of oblique defective products is not easy to cause, and the problem that the stainless steel plate is not effectively positioned is solved.
According to the utility model, the limiting strip can be pulled away from the limiting frame by detaching the screw, and when the limiting strip is replaced, a new limiting strip is inserted into the strip hole again, and the locking screw is locked on the limiting frame, so that the limiting strip is convenient to replace.

Detailed Description
The technical solution in the embodiments of the present invention will be clearly and completely described below with reference to the accompanying drawings in the embodiments of the present invention.
FIG. 1, FIG. 2, FIG. 3, FIG. 4 and FIG. 5, a general forming mold for a U-shaped cross beam of an automobile frame, comprising a seat block 1, wherein two sides of the bottom of the seat block 1 are respectively provided with a mounting plate 2, the bottom block 1 and the mounting plate 2 are integrated by fusion casting, the mounting plate 2 is provided with a step round hole for penetrating a stud on a stamping platform, a locking nut on the stud is used for stably mounting the mounting plate 2 on the seat block 1, a stamping groove 3 is arranged in the seat block 1, the left side and the right side of the upper surface of the seat block 1 are respectively provided with a side plate 4, the seat block 1 and the side plate 4 are integrated by fusion casting, two limiting frames 5 are arranged on the seat block 1, the end parts of the limiting frames 5 are mutually attached, the limiting frames 5 are U-shaped frames, the size of the limiting frames 5 is set to meet the requirement that a standard stainless steel plate can be slidably placed after the limiting frames are mutually attached, the setting of the limiting frames 5 can limit the standard stainless steel plate in the stamping process, the horizontal movement, the left and right sides of the bottom of the limit frame 5 are connected with inserting edges 6, the limit frame 5 and the inserting edges 6 are fusion cast integral parts, the inserting edges 6 are of square plate structures, a falling hole 7 is arranged in the side plate 4, the inserting edge 6 penetrates through the falling hole 7 in a sliding manner, the bottom of the side plate 4 is welded with a vertical plate 8, a bolt 9 is inserted in a pin hole arranged in the vertical plate 8 in a sliding manner, a positioning groove 10 is arranged in the inserting edge 6, the end part of the bolt 9 is uniformly coated with AB glue and is bonded with a magnet piece 11 through resin glue, one end of the bolt 9 with the magnet piece 11 is inserted into the positioning groove 10 in a sliding manner, the magnet piece 11 is a common ferrite magnet and is of a circular plate structure, the material iron of the inserting edges 6 is adsorbed by the magnet piece 11, the bolt 9 is stably inserted into the positioning groove 10, the state that the lower end of the limit frame 5 is attached to the side plate 4 is stabilized, handles 12 are welded on the left and right sides of the limit frame 5, the limiting frame 5 can be conveniently moved up and down by holding the handle 12.

The working principle of the embodiment is as follows: when in use, firstly, a standard stainless steel plate is laid at the upper end of the seat block 1, then the inserting edge 6 at the bottom of the limiting frame 5 is inserted into the corresponding falling hole 7, in the process, the transverse position of the standard stainless steel plate is adjusted until the standard stainless steel plate is completely positioned in the two attached limiting frames 5, one end of the bolt 9 with the magnet piece 11 is inserted into the positioning groove 10 in a sliding way, under the absorption of the magnet piece 11, the bolt 9 is stably inserted into the positioning groove 10, the state that the lower end of the limiting frame 5 is attached to the side plate 4 is stabilized through the insertion of the bolt 9, at the moment, the limiting strip 19 is pressed on the standard stainless steel plate, the arrangement of the limiting frame 5 can limit the transverse movement of the standard stainless steel plate in the stamping process, the arrangement of the limiting strip 19 can limit the upward jump of the standard stainless steel plate in the stamping process, when the stamping die 18 stamps the standard stainless steel plate into the stamping groove 3, the device is not easy to jump and shift, and is not easy to cause the appearance of oblique punching defective products.
